Proper venting of a tankless hot water heater is vital for safety and efficiency. If improper venting is not performed, tankless systems can start to corrode due to inadequate air flow. Not only can this cause corrosion, but it can also lead to an unsafe environment within your home. To avoid these risks, make sure you follow proper installation and maintenance practices. Rheem's EMT1. The EMT1 point of use hot water heater by Rheem offers a number of advantages. In addition to providing an instant hot water source, it offers a compact design for easy installation. Its wattage and recovery rate determine the length of the wait. This compact water heater is also UL-listed for safety, making it a great choice for mobile homes and RVs.

Electric tankless water heaters have many advantages. These water heaters are energy efficient and can heat large amounts of water quickly. However, the price of installing these water heaters is high. You will need to hire an electrician if your house has older wiring. The cost of an electric unit can range anywhere from $2,000 to $4500, depending on the type of unit you choose. If you live in a rural area, the cost of a point-of-use water heater can be as low as $100 to $300 per unit.

Everyday household container hot water heater can vary in dimension and ability. Tank hot water heater range from 20- to 80-gallon capacities. Capability is everything about making certain your hot water heater can meet the requirements of your residence. Storage space capacity is even more of an interest in a container water heater.

Hinged on the vendor's recommended service life, the life expectancy of a hot water heater is about eight to 12 years. That differs with the area and also style of the device, top quality of installment, upkeep schedule and also water quality. If your hot water heater is greater than one decade old, leaks around the base of the tank or if it works unpredictably, it's most likely time for a replacement. You might additionally choose to upgrade to a much more efficient design to reduce your power expenditures.

Clean water leaks are perhaps the most usual type of hot water heater problem you'll face. Any water heater will start to leak ultimately, as by nature water will eventually corrode your tank and produce tiny splits or cracks. However, this isn't always an indication that your tank is what's dripping.
